LEA Connect 88 SMART AMP | 8 CHANNELS | 80 WATTS PER CHANNEL
The CONNECTSERIES 88 is a 8-channel amplifier with 80 watts per channel. As part of the Network CONNECTSERIES, the world’s first Internet of Things- (IoT) enabled professional-grade amplifiers, it is perfectly suited for small to medium-scale installations. The 88 features direct HiZ (70V or 100V) or LoZ selectable by channel. With three ways to connect, you can engage the built-in Wi-Fi access point, connect to the venue’s Wi-Fi, or use the FAST Ethernet to connect to any local area network via Cat5 or Cat6 cable.

The Network CONNECTSERIES also features analog inputs and external I/O control for remote on/off and fault monitoring.

DIRECT LOW-Z & HI-Z
70V or 100V selectable per channel
SMART POWER BRIDGE
Double the power any any single channel without sacrificing other amp channels
UNIVERSAL SWITCH-MODE POWER SUPPLY
Operation from 100VAC – 240VAC +/-15%
ANALOG BALANCED OR UNBALANCED INPUTS
Fully routable balanced or unbalanced RCA analog inputs via input matrix and input mixer in Web UI, SharkWare, or Cloud platform
96KHZ ANALOG DEVICES DSP
Input Routing
48dB/Oct crossover filters
8 Parametric EQ filters
User-adjustable speaker limiters
Real-time load monitoring
EXTERNAL I/O PORT
For Remote ON/OFF and Fault Monitoring, and 4 General Purpose I/O ports coming son
HIGHLY EFFICIENT CLASS-D OUTPUT STAGE
For low AC Current Draw
